04/21/78
Rupp Arena (Lexington Center) - Lexington, KY

Set 1:
Promised Land
Dire Wolf
Mama Tried
Mexicali Blues
Ramble On Rose
Funiculi Funicula
Passenger
Row Jimmy
It's All Over Now
Brown-Eyed Women
The Music Never Stopped

Set 2:
Samson And Delilah
Ship Of Fools
Playin' In The Band
Drums
Stella Blue
Truckin'
Playin' In The Band

Encore:
Werewolves Of London
U.S. Blues

Band Configuration
(10/20/74 - 02/17/79)

Lead Guitar: Jerry Garcia
Rhythm Guitar: Bob Weir
Bass: Phil Lesh
Keyboards: Keith Godchaux
Drums: Bill Kreutzmann
Drums: Mickey Hart
Backup Vocals: Donna Godchaux

Note: Band configuration is across specified time period. Configuration for particular show may have differed.
